Configuring Switch Binding
Using switch binding, you can specify which devices and switches
can attach to the switch ports. This provides security in environments
that include a large number of devices, by ensuring that only the
intended set of devices attach to the switch.
Configuring switch binding involves these operations:
◆
Activating switch binding.
◆
Determining the port types (E_Ports and/or F_Ports) to which
you want to restrict access. In a separate operation (described in
the next list item), you select which specific ports within the
selected port type(s) will be restricted.
◆
Create/modify a Switch Membership List to specify which
connected devices will be allowed/denied access to the switch.
Activating Switch
Binding and
Selecting Port Types
From the Hardware view Configure menu:
1. Select Switch Binding, Change State to display the dialog box
shown in Figure 5-5.
Figure 5-5
Switch Binding — State Change Dialog Box
2. If the Enable Switch Binding check box is checked, switch
binding is enabled. Click the box to add or remove a checkmark.
